Using our  brown (also known as shell on) shrimp creates a wonderfully sweet and full bodied seafood stock, but can be replaced with cleaned and deveined shrimp and store bought stock for a quicker and just as delicious meal! We use the shells to make our stock to preserve more of the flavor that our gulf shrimp has, as well as the nutrients in them to aid our immune systems as we enter soup season and the weather that makes it taste that much better.
